FRP Pressure Vessel Production and Manufacturing Companies Overview



Exploring FRP Pressure Vessel Manufacturers Revolutionizing Storage Solutions


Fiberglass Reinforced Plastic (FRP) pressure vessels have become an essential component in various industries, including chemical processing, oil and gas, water treatment, and even food and beverage production. Known for their durability, lightweight properties, and resistance to corrosion, FRP pressure vessels offer a modern solution to age-old storage challenges. This article delves into the world of FRP pressure vessel manufacturers and the significant impact they have on the industrial sector.


Understanding FRP Pressure Vessels


Before we dive into the manufacturing aspect, it's vital to understand what FRP pressure vessels are. These vessels are constructed from a polymer matrix reinforced with fibers, usually glass, which provides both strength and flexibility. Their design enables them to withstand high pressure, making them suitable for a wide variety of applications. Unlike traditional vessels made from metals such as steel or aluminum, FRP vessels are inherently resistant to rust, corrosion, and chemical attack, significantly extending their lifespan and reducing maintenance costs.


The Role of FRP Pressure Vessel Manufacturers


Manufacturers play a crucial role in the production of FRP pressure vessels. They use advanced technologies and materials to create vessels that meet specific industry standards and customer requirements. The manufacturing process typically involves several stages, including material selection, design, fabrication, quality control, and testing.


1. Material Selection The selection of the appropriate resin and reinforcement material is critical. Different applications require different properties, such as temperature resistance, chemical compatibility, or mechanical strength. Manufacturers often work closely with clients to understand their specific needs and deliver customized solutions.


2. Design and Fabrication Advanced design software and manufacturing techniques such as filament winding, hand lay-up, or vacuum infusion are commonly employed. These techniques allow manufacturers to create complex shapes while ensuring the structural integrity of the vessels.


3. Quality Control Ensuring that the vessels can withstand the intended pressure and environmental conditions is paramount. Reputable manufacturers implement rigorous quality control protocols, including testing for leaks, pressure resistance, and compliance with industry regulations like ASME (American Society of Mechanical Engineers) and ISO standards.

4. Testing After production, each vessel undergoes rigorous testing before it’s released to the client. This testing process is not just a formality; it guarantees that the vessel will perform safely and reliably under expected operational conditions.


Advantages of Choosing FRP Pressure Vessel Manufacturers


One of the main advantages of choosing FRP pressure vessels is their lightweight nature, which leads to lower transportation costs and easier installation. Moreover, the corrosion resistance of FRP vessels allows them to be used in harsh environments without the risk of degradation, thus providing a safer option for storing hazardous materials.


In addition, manufacturers often offer extensive customization options. With the ability to tailor the size, shape, and coating of the vessels, industries can find solutions that perfectly fit their operational requirements. This adaptability not only improves efficiency but also enhances safety by ensuring that the vessel is designed for its specific application.
